Music and mental health are deeply intertwined.

In this episode, Eric Rosener and Chelsea Corbin of Dallas-based punk band Overshare sit down with Emmeline to talk about how mental health and music inform each other--both in composition and in band dynamics. They discuss how they met, how Chelsea's percussion complements Eric's lyrics and melody, and how the vulnerable nature of their music helps them connect more deeply with each other and with fans.

Emmeline and Overshare also explore how unapologetic honesty can help build creative confidence--and chat about what's next for Overshare!
